NCHS Senior Internship Program Overview
2025-2026
2025-2026
Internship Period: May 19 – June 9, 2026
(End date may be extended due to snow days.)
Hours: Approximately 5 days a week for 5 hours per day
Compensation: Unpaid
Location: Must be within a 30-mile radius of New Canaan
Eligibility to Participate in Sports/Extracurriculars: Yes, internships occur during school hours
Mandatory Meetings: December 3 (During Building Blocks), March 17, 2025 & May 18, 2026

Internship Selection Options:
When applying for the NCHS Senior Internship Program, students must complete one of the following two application types:
1. Placed by the School Option
You choose from internships provided by the school.
Requirements:
Internship Selection: You will review a list of available internships and select 15 sites that interest you, ranking them 1-15.
The school will place you at one of your 15 choices.
Internships cannot be with a family member as your supervisor or places where you currently work.
2. Self-Design Option
You create and arrange your own internship with a specific organization or company.
Requirements:
Sponsor Confirmation: Before submitting your SIP application, you must confirm with your sponsor (internship supervisor) that they will host you.
Sponsor Details: Ensure that your sponsor has reviewed the Self-Design Factsheet and provide the following information when submitting your application:
Sponsor’s name, job title, company, email, and phone number, and detailed description of your role.
Approval Required:
All self-designed internships are subject to SIP Committee approval.
Restrictions:
No Family or Current Employers: Internships cannot be with a family member as your supervisor or at places where you currently work.
Existing Program Sites: You cannot self-design an internship at a site that is already part of the NCHS program.
To verify if a site is part of the program, please check your student email (sent on 12/3) and click on the school-provided internships link.
Location: In- person internships must be within a 30 Mile-Radius of New Canaan.
Supervisor Requirements: The supervisor must be at least 21 years old.
Program Requirements:
Meetings & Attendance:
Mandatory meetings must be attended (December 3, March 17 and May 18).
Good attendance is required during the internship (no vacations, college visits, or elective surgeries).
Submit a signed Intern/Parent Contract (Sent out in March)
Journal and Time log Submissions:
Respond to journal questions.
Submit your weekly time log which will be approved by your internship sponsor.
Failure to complete this will result in no credit on the school transcript for the internship.
End-of-Year SIP Reception:
Attend the SIP Reception at the end of the program.
